Pie Dough Recipe with Oil: A Comprehensive Guide

Introduction

Pie dough is a fundamental component of many delicious desserts and savory dishes. The right pie dough can elevate a simple pie to a masterpiece, while the wrong dough can leave a bad taste in the mouth. One of the most popular pie dough recipes involves the use of oil. In this article, we will explore the benefits of using oil in pie dough, compare it with other fat sources, and provide a detailed recipe for making a perfect pie dough with oil. We will also discuss the science behind pie dough and its various applications.

The Benefits of Using Oil in Pie Dough

1. Flaky and Tender Crust

Using oil in pie dough results in a flaky and tender crust. The oil helps to create layers in the dough, which are essential for a flaky texture. The fat in the oil also prevents the gluten from forming too much, which can lead to a tough crust.

2. Easy to Work With

Pie dough made with oil is easier to work with than dough made with butter or shortening. The oil makes the dough more pliable and less likely to crack or break when rolling out.

3. Versatile

Pie dough made with oil can be used for both sweet and savory pies. The neutral flavor of the oil allows the filling to shine through, making it an excellent choice for a wide range of recipes.

A Detailed Recipe for Pie Dough with Oil

Ingredients

– 2 cups all-purpose flour

– 1 teaspoon salt

– 1/2 cup vegetable oil

– 1/4 cup ice water

Instructions

1. In a large bowl, whisk together the flour and salt.

2. Add the oil to the flour mixture and mix until the fat is evenly distributed throughout the flour.

3. Sprinkle the ice water over the flour mixture and mix until the dough begins to come together.

4. Turn the dough onto a floured surface and knead for 2-3 minutes until it is smooth and elastic.

5. Divide the dough into two equal parts and shape each part into a disk.

6. Wrap the disks in pl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 1 hour or up to 2 days.

The Science Behind Pie Dough

Pie dough is a type of pastry dough that consists of flour, fat, and water. The fat acts as a lubricant and prevents the gluten from forming too much, which is essential for a tender crust. When the dough is rolled out, the fat melts and creates layers, which result in a flaky texture.

The water in the dough is responsible for hydrating the flour and activating the gluten. However, too much water can make the dough tough and difficult to roll out. That’s why it’s important to use ice water when making pie dough, as the ice helps to slow down the gluten development.
